Chapter 672: Chapter 228: Tan Ming Shows His Might, Encountering Gold Once Again! (Part 3)

Cheng Ye was utterly stunned; he hadn’t expected Tan Ming to still have such a trump card up his sleeve.

Back then, what exactly had he wanted to do to transform the land so that Stone Province could grow Extraordinary Plants?

Could it be that he intended to extract the life-force of other plants and stack it onto a single plant to catalyze it?

This was a completely unexpected pleasant surprise. When he blasted open the passage back then, Cheng Ye had only wanted to see if he could the curse to pin down the Immortal Objects and reduce the nighttime pressure; he hadn’t thought it would end up being this effective.

You had to know that even if a hundred thousand Crab-men were lined up for him to kill, he still wouldn’t finish slaughtering them after three days and three nights.

But now, with the Petrification Curse helping to clear things out, maybe he really could wipe out this troublesome Crab-man army.

As Cheng Ye was pondering, he suddenly sidestepped; more than a dozen Crab-men rushed over at the sound and surrounded the three blood-red humanoid figures, their giant pincers slamming down again and again.

The blood water and human forms kept switching back and forth, and the plants around them withered patch by patch along with it.

Only when there was no longer the slightest bit of life within fifty meters around the figures to draw on, and the three figures were smashed into blood water by the crab pincers, did they finally let out a shrill wail, turning into threads of red aura that completely evaporated into the air.

“So they weren’t truly immortal, but as long as they had a supply of life-force, they could resurrect infinitely?”

Cheng Ye reacted at once, then started walking again, continuing toward the lake.

Along the way, he sometimes passed through dead, withered yellow zones, sometimes through lush green areas brimming with life, and from time to time he could hear sounds of fighting from afar.

With this, the picture became clear. The purple light gate should be the entrance to the karst cave. The crack he had blasted open earlier had let Tan Ming’s cursed aura seep in, turning into blood-red humanoid figures rampaging all over the cave.

And the Demon Eye Sponge keeping the Crab-men stationed at the light gate was probably to guard against those blood-red figures entering.

But Tan Ming’s curse had also contaminated the light gate, not allowing Crab-men with Cotton patterns to pass through.

With those two moves, the other side’s path was completely choked off, and the two factions were locked in a dead stalemate!

“Nice!”

Cheng Ye couldn’t help sighing inwardly, “Lord Tan, this time you’ve helped me; someday I will definitely fulfill your last wishes!”

When he finally reached the lakeshore, the joy in his heart was beyond words.

Smaller!

It had finally gotten smaller!

The Ten Thousand Orders Land Conch, which had been as huge as the sun, had actually shrunk by a third in size overnight.

Although compared to what he’d seen in the intel space it was still too enormous to contain by conventional means, this massive change had already pointed him toward an excellent path.

“The handbook didn’t lie to me. To contain an infection source, strength is one thing, but more important is your brain…”

“This move of pitting a tiger against a wolf— even if it were just an ordinary person bringing in a bomb, as long as they picked the right spot, they’d still have a shot at doing it!”

Thinking this, Cheng Ye couldn’t help feeling a bit of regret. Would even more cursed aura seep in now?

But this wasn’t a hopeless situation; now that he had the right idea, there would be a way to keep executing it.

Looking again at the lakeshore, most of the Crab-men who had been there worshipping before had scattered, leaving only a small portion still kneeling under the glow of the Ten Thousand Orders Land Conch.

From time to time, faint whitish halos rippled across the surface of the conch, as if it were still trying to repair this space eroded by the curse.

Yet every time the halo swelled, dozens of the worshipping Crab-men would explode into white points of light, which then drifted into the conch’s body, as though replenishing its energy.

“This thing definitely counts as an evil object; it’s way too bizarre.”

Cheng Ye furrowed his brows, suddenly recalling what the Elder had said: using Immortal Objects came at an unimaginable price.

At this moment he finally understood a bit. If that price was the sacrifice of countless lives to feed it, then once such an Immortal Object fell into the hands of someone with ill intent, it would absolutely lead to a catastrophe.

After observing for a while, Cheng Ye turned and left.

He didn’t rush back to the light gate to study how to destroy the entrance, but instead moved over to a nearby battlefield.

Unlike the three blood-red figures he’d seen earlier, each fighting on its own and eventually being picked off one by one by the Crab-men, in this battle there were five figures being besieged. Two of them, after being smashed into blood water, didn’t recondense into human shapes; instead, they clung rapidly to the companions beside them like living things.

The blood light surged explosively, and the two possessed blood-red figures instantly shot up to two meters tall, almost on par with the Crab-men. Their punches and kicks clearly gained power; a single punch could crack a Crab-man’s shell.

Only…

Attempting to search the enlarged blood-red figures… no response!

It seemed these blood-red figures had no intelligence; they were merely cursed power concretized in human form.

If he could “kill” them, could he log them into the illustrated manual and extract their traits?

Cheng Ye pondered as he tried using the Wishful Size ability.

Disappointingly, although the ability provided by the Shrinking Earth Giant Louse was at Lv5, the rune controlling body size within the Cotton Room ranked higher than Extraordinary, so there was no way to break through its suppression.

Right now, with a height of only a bit over thirty centimeters, even if his physical stats hadn’t dropped, this size left him unable to properly throw his weight around; his combat power was greatly reduced.

“If the rune suppresses usage… then what if I enlarge my body with the ability before coming in?”

Cheng Ye sorted out his thoughts.

Whether he was guessing right or not, a single test outside would tell him.

Besides, he didn’t have any weapons on him right now, and the crab pincers in the hands of ordinary Crab-men were quite awkward to use.

He hesitated no longer and sprinted toward the light gate.

Near the entrance, he deliberately created a commotion on the outskirts to draw the Crab-men’s attention. Once they closed in, he used his “petite” body to slip nimbly through their encirclement and burst through the light gate.
